  • Abstract
    The structures and nonlinear optical (NLO) properties of the charge transfer anion-radical salts without excess electron, M+TCNQ− (M = Li, Na, K) are studied for the first time. These anion-radical salts exhibit large first (β0) and second (γ0) hyperpolarizabilities, which are related to the ligand-to-metal charge transfer (LMCT) transitions. The largest β0 and γ0 values for K+TCNQ− are 2.8 × 104 and 2.0 × 106 a.u., respectively. In addition, the effect of alkali-metal doping and monotonous dependence on the alkali atomic number of both β0 and γ0 are observed. These results may be beneficial to design high-performance NLO materials.
